<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8" standalone="yes"?><rss version="2.0" xmlns:atom="http://www.w3.org/2005/Atom"><channel><title>BC Blog Chris</title><link>https://christianhovenbitzer.github.io/blog/</link><description>Recent content on BC Blog Chris</description><generator>Hugo -- gohugo.io</generator><language>en-us</language><lastBuildDate>Sat, 18 Oct 2025 11:57:54 +0200</lastBuildDate><atom:link href="https://christianhovenbitzer.github.io/blog/index.xml" rel="self" type="application/rss+xml"/><item><title>Barcode scanner in BC - No camera!</title><link>https://christianhovenbitzer.github.io/blog/posts/barcode-scanner/</link><pubDate>Sat, 18 Oct 2025 11:57:54 +0200</pubDate><guid>https://christianhovenbitzer.github.io/blog/posts/barcode-scanner/</guid><description>Crucial: As of right now (18.10.2025) the most recent android version of Business Central does not work with barcode scanning. The most recent working version I found was version 4-1-2281 from 2024! Every newer version would not pick up on broadcast intents!
Introduction The easiest way to create a functional barcode scanner integration using the default capabilities of Business Central is through the camera barcode scanner control add-in. While this works well enough, if you&amp;rsquo;re working in a warehouse environment, you probably don&amp;rsquo;t want to open the camera, scan one item, close it, and then check if the item was processed correctly.</description></item></channel></rss>
